Marks & Spencer

Marks and Spencer is a retailer that sells clothing, food items, and home accessories. The company operates its stores in the United Kingdom and internationally. The products offered by the company include children's clothing and lingerie, as well as womenswear and menswear. It also offers cakes, sandwiches and brownies. The company is known for its commitment to quality and was among the first to provide a guarantee on all purchases. It was later replaced by a 90-day warranty, but it remains a distinct brand among its competitors. Additionally, it offers free shipping on all purchases. The company offers a range of clothing lines that include Per Una and Autograph. It also collaborates with designers like Patricia Fields and George Davies.

In the early 20th century, Marks and Spencer established the policy of selling only British-made items. It also began to create long-term relationships with suppliers and created a brand name St Michael, which honors founder Michael Marks. In the 1930s it focused on two areas that included food and clothing.

In 1955, fashion had revolted against utility clothing regulations, and the New Look dress was based upon Christian Dior's Corolle collection. Marks and Spencer embraced this trend, offering suppliers guidelines on up-to-the-minute trends, and putting together a set of lingerie.

As a result, M&S became a leader in the design of ready-to wear clothes that are comfortable and fit well. The company was also the first to pioneer the use of a variety of fabrics. The company also offered a wide variety of styles and colors to its customers and quickly became a market leader in the UK clothing industry.

Misguided

Missguided has a poor customer service rating, Baby Monitor With Long Range many customers expressing their displeasure with the service. It's also difficult to reach Missguided since it does not have a telephone number. However, they do offer live chat and email support. Some customers have reported receiving responses within hours, which is fast for the business.

The company was founded by maverick entrepreneur Nitin Passi in Manchester, where it still has its headquarters. In a short period of time, it was one of the UK's largest online fashion retailers and competed with big players such as ASOS and Boohoo. Nicole Scherzinger and Sofia Richie were also avid fans of the brand. However, its popularity declined during the lockdown of the pandemic as budgets for households were cut and demand for fast-fashion fell.

Mike Ashley's Frasers Group bought the firm in December. They have House of Fraser and Sports Direct. The new owner wants to keep the Missguided brand and continue to operate it as a separate brand.
